    Rather odd thing here.

    I just wanted to know if anyone has ever run into a similar problem. I have two systems on a router based Internet Connection. Today, after a both PC's were shut down (Thunder Storm during the night). I rebooted both and 1 PC reported an IP Address conflict between the 2 systems, apparently they both tried using the same one.

    Well, come to notice my main PC is locked up at boot, no response and no HDD activity. I thought at first hardware because it is a newly built rig (in my sig) however, after checking every cable, replacing the RAM with known working RAM, it happened again right during boot. Once again the other PC also reporting a IP conflict, again. I took the Network cable out of my main PC and reboot, it reboots fine, no problems ran fine for 30 minutes, however as soon as I plugged the network cable back in, it locked up again.

    So, after assuming that was why it was locking up, I reboot both at different times to reset each of their IP Gateways. No problems so far, though I Googled this and found nothing, I'm a little stumped. I've never had this problem before, I have at least 5 different PC's I hook up to this network all the time, nothing like that has come across.

    If you have more than 1 pc, you might want to set the IPs on each PC manually. Windows will take a while to auto-negotiate an IP with the router. Sometimes it refuses to use a new available IP, instead it uses the previously known good one which conflicts with another PC. You can leave DHCP on at the router. Just set a unique IP for each PC.
